Performance Comparison
Feature | X-Jreepad | AeroTab 5 | ZetaPad Pro | CoreTable X |
---|---|---|---|---|
Processor | Octa-Core 2.5 GHz | Quad-Core 2.2 GHz | Hexa-Core 2.4 GHz | Octa-Core 2.5 GHz |
RAM | 8 GB | 4 GB | 6 GB | 8 GB |
Storage | 256 GB (Expandable) | 128 GB | 256 GB | 512 GB |
Battery Life | 12 hours | 10 hours | 11 hours | 10 hours |
The X-Jreepad stands out with its powerful octa-core processor and expandable storage, providing users an efficient experience for multitasking. While it shares similar RAM with the CoreTable X, the more robust processor in the X-Jreepad enhances performance in demanding applications.

Design and Build Quality
Aspect | X-Jreepad | AeroTab 5 | ZetaPad Pro | CoreTable X |
---|---|---|---|---|
Build Material | Aluminum | Plastic | Aluminum | Metal |
Weight | 1.2 kg | 1 kg | 1.5 kg | 1.3 kg |
Portability | Excellent | Good | Moderate | Good |
The X-Jreepad is noted for its premium aluminum build, offering durability while remaining lightweight. This makes it particularly appealing for users on the go. The AeroTab 5 is lighter, but the plastic material may lack the premium feel of its competitors.
